If ever there was a reason why my wife and I prefer UK series to any other (with Nordic next) it is shows like Little Boy Blue. Led by Stephen Graham the cast gives an outstanding portrayal of life in the tougher areas of Merseyside. This gut wrenching true story about the murder of 11 year old school boy Rhys Jones and the consequential effect it has on his parents and family is played out amongst a society rooted in anti authority. The callous perpetrators responsible show absolute disdain to anyone but themselves and their parents are no better. Part of their survival is due to the "no grassing" or dobbing in, culture that pervades in these areas. It is only when this is challenged that justice is finally delivered . There are no winners here though regardless of the outcome. Highly recommended.
